Ceramic Electrical Insulator Exports
Exports by Country
In 2022, South Africa (X units) was the major exporter of electrical insulators of ceramics, achieving 58% of total exports. It was distantly followed by Democratic Republic of the Congo (X units), constituting a 35% share of total exports. Swaziland (X units) and Namibia (X units) followed a long way behind the leaders.
From 2020 to 2022, the biggest increases were recorded for Swaziland (with a CAGR of +72.8%), while shipments for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.
In value terms, South Africa ($X) remains the largest ceramic electrical insulator supplier in SADC, comprising 77%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was taken by Democratic Republic of the Congo ($X), with a 21% share of total exports. It was followed by Swaziland, with a 2.2% share.
In South Africa, ceramic electrical insulator exports expanded at an average annual rate of +59.8% over the period from 2020-2022. In the other countries, the average annual rates were as follows: Democratic Republic of the Congo (+4.9% per year) and Swaziland (+65.3% per year).

Imports by Country
South Africa represented the key importing country with an import of around X units, which recorded 59% of total imports. Mozambique (X units) took the second position in the ranking, distantly followed by Tanzania (X units). All these countries together took approx. 35% share of total imports. Democratic Republic of the Congo (X units) held a minor share of total imports.
Imports into South Africa increased at an average annual rate of +15.7% from 2012 to 2022. At the same time, Mozambique (+49.3%), Tanzania (+34.1%) and Democratic Republic of the Congo (+6.7%) displayed positive paces of growth. Moreover, Mozambique emerged as the fastest-growing importer imported in SADC, with a CAGR of +49.3% from 2012-2022. Mozambique (+20 p.p.) and Tanzania (+9.8 p.p.) significantly strengthened its position in terms of the total imports, while Democratic Republic of the Congo and South Africa saw its share reduced by -2.8% and -11.3% from 2012 to 2022, respectively.
In value terms, South Africa ($X) constitutes the largest market for imported electrical insulators of ceramics in SADC, comprising 50%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was taken by Mozambique ($X), with an 18% share of total imports. It was followed by Tanzania, with an 11% share.
In South Africa, ceramic electrical insulator imports plunged by an average annual rate of -9.3% over the period from 2012-2022. The remaining importing countries recorded the following average annual rates of imports growth: Mozambique (+17.1% per year) and Tanzania (+5.1% per year).
